The NHS dispensing service allows our patients to obtain prescription medications at our pharmacy after a prescription has been issued by a GP or another authorised prescriber.
Please be aware that it can take at least 3-5 days from when you order your NHS prescriptions for the GP surgery to issue it and for us to dispense your medication.
This service is usually facilitated by the Electronic Prescription Service (EPS), which enables electronic prescriptions to be sent directly to our pharmacy, streamlining the dispensing process. Patients can nominate us as their preferred pharmacy to receive their prescription medication.
Here's a breakdown of the key aspects:
1. Ordering Prescriptions
Patients need to order their NHS prescriptions from their GP practice. The options for doing this are as follows:
Using the NHS App or your GP practice ordering website/app - Please note that this is the most efficient and effective method of ordering.
Handing your paper repeat prescription ordering slip in at the GP practice.
2. Electronic Prescription Service (EPS):
EPS allows doctors or prescribers to send prescriptions electronically to the pharmacy. This eliminates the need for paper prescriptions and improves efficiency. Patients can see if their GP surgery has issued their prescriptions to the pharmacy through the NHS App.
3. Nomination:
Patients can nominate us as their preferred pharmacy to receive their prescriptions electronically. This simplifies the process of obtaining prescription medications, especially for those with repeat prescriptions. Patients can change their nominated pharmacy at any time. 4. Dispensing Process:
We receive your NHS prescriptions electronically through EPS or by accepting paper prescriptions. Once we have received the prescription, we will order the medication required from our wholesalers. Please note it can take a number of days for medication to reach the pharmacy before we can dispense it. Therefore, it is important that patients order their prescriptions in advance to ensure they do not run out of medication. Our Pharmacist will clinically check and verify the prescription, our dispensers will prepare the medication, and we will provide advice on its use if required.
5. Text Notification When Your Prescription is Ready for Collection
We will send you a text notification when your prescription is ready for collection.
